Novak Djokovic, Rafel Nadal reach French Open 2nd round

Paris, May 29 (IBNS): Under new coach Andre Agassi, Serbian Tennis icon Novak Djokovic defeated Marcel Granollers in the first round clash of the French Open on Monday.

Djokovic defeated his opponent 6-3 6-4 6-2.

He is the current defending champion.

Spanish star Rafael Nadal moved to the second round of the tournament by beating France's Benoit Paire 6-1 6-4 6-1.
